Okay #homelabber folks. I'm running ethernet to my office and I can either have one or two drops at the wall.
My Orbi AP will be moving upstairs to the office, sharing space with my gaming PC, work laptop, and various tinkering projects/raspberry pis.
The AP needs multiple VLANs for the various SSIDs, while the computer systems are typically on one VLAN.
There's no shortage of port density on my core switch, and currently everything is running CAT6/1 Gbps (aside from my Ceph cluster which is backed by SFP+ 10Gbps).
Regardless of either option, I'll be digging out a managed 5 port switch for use upstairs.

Keep getting tx hang
errors on #VMware #ESXi with my #Kubernetes cluster nodes (likely due to a busy ingress?). So fucking tempted to migrate to #Proxmox, but 1) how would I be able to retain my existing servers (half of which are pretty critical) and 2) idk if it would even be a fix for this specific issue.
#Homelabber (s) with experience with both for their #homelab (s), feel free to chime in for any differences between the two - I'm also interested in how compatible Proxmox is with general desktop hardware. My ESXi based server uses pretty much all off the shelf desktop parts (Ryzen 7 1700, B450, etc.) and it's been serving me well, tho I did have to customise the installer ISO and add some drivers for the SATA ports and NIC.

Yesterday I received a 1U patch panel that takes keystone jacks to use in my #HomeLab. After mounting it in my rack, I’m pretty stoked about the tidiness this is going to enable. This one panel will let me cleanly manage Ethernet cables right along side the HDMI, USB C, & USB A cables going to a #RaspberryPi running #HomeAssistant. I’m even able to use a spot in the same panel for the SC/APC fiber cable going to my AT&T modem.
Why does #HP have to be so #authoritarian about firmware?
I've got a DL80Gen9 and a couple of Aruba switches that I can't download firmware for.
The Aruba switches, because I don't want to use my work email for personal things, and the DL80 because HP won't let you download firmware updates for ANYTHING if it's not under a #support #contract.
It's almost like HP wants the internet to be full of botnets. I don't understand why a company would deny a #homelab owner the ability to update firmware in order to keep things safe and up to date. #Hewlett_Packard_Enterprise cannot possibly be THAT hungry for cash that they need to charge a #homelabber THOUSANDS of DOLLARS just to #download an .iso or a #firmware package.
